* dither: don't use long doublewm42013-07-051-2/+2
| | | | | | | | | | This fixes compilation with broken libcs, like on Cygwin. C99 absolutely requires long double and associated functions like expl, even if long double is double. But newlib (used by cygwin) omits declaration for these if long double is equivalent to double. The extra precision is not needed here, so remove it to make life easier for the single person using mpv with cygwin.
* gl_video: improve ditheringwm42013-05-261-0/+239
Use a different algorithm to generate the dithering matrix. This looks much better than the previous ordered dither matrix with its cross-hatch artifacts. The matrix generation algorithm as well as its implementation was contributed by Wessel Dankers aka Fruit. The code in dither.c is his implementation, reformatted and with static global variables removed by me. The new matrix is uploaded as float texture - before this commit, it was a normal integer fixed point matrix. This means dithering will be disabled on systems without float textures. The size of the dithering matrix can be configured, as the matrix is generated at runtime. The generation of the matrix can take rather long, and is already unacceptable with size 8. The default is at 6, which takes about 100 ms on a Core2 Duo system with dither.c compiled at -O2, which I consider just about acceptable. The old ordered dithering is still available and can be selected by putting the dither=ordered sub-option. The ordered dither matrix generation code was moved to dither.c. This function was originally written by Uoti Urpala.
